The Nets played a game away to Philadelphia, and Durant proved once again that he was the best player on the planet. With 12 assists on 15 boards and 10-of-10 free throws, Durant finished his 13th career triple-double. Harden ushered in a milestone in his career, surpassing Korver in three-point shooting and finishing fourth in history behind Ray Allen, Curry and Reggie Miller.

Without Irving, the Nets' journey is not destined to be smooth. From the first minute of the game, the Nets were caught in a passive position. Seth Curry and Danny Green scored three consecutive rains, Embiid's back-up jumper was gorgeous and practical, and Harris's sudden outside shots exploded into a 20-6 surge at the start.

Durant's offense is still steady, with 4 of 6 shots in the first quarter, multiple breakthrough throws, mid-range emergency stops and dry points, but his single strength is only difficult to beat four hands with two fists. Harden's brief power in the second quarter once made the score more sticky, and the two sides tore each other continuously, but with the aging Griffin and the immature Clarkston to resist the impact of Philadelphia's mid-line, it was difficult for the Nets to really narrow the point difference.

At halftime, Durant's data was comprehensive, but the Nets were behind 55-62, and there was no hope of any reversal. In the third quarter, he exploded a triple-double, exhausted and out of breath, and the Nets were still passive. It wasn't until the middle of the final quarter that Aldridge suddenly stepped forward, regaining the style of a star player and leading the Nets to a crazy counterattack.

During that time, Ader cut a dunk, Harden stopped a three-point shot, Ade was steady from mid-range, Harris soared another three points, and the point difference was rapidly reduced. Philadelphia relied on drummond and Harris's inside line to disrupt the situation, so that the Nets suffered from the enemy on their backs and lost inside and outside. With 5:33 left, Sebel took a dunk and Philadelphia led by 10 points at 108-98, and it looked like the big picture was set.

However, the heart problem has not defeated Ade, a 10-point gap, how can it scare Aldridge? With his signature turn-over shot, he unleashed an offensive frenzy. Durant hit a mid-range jumper, Aldridge scored a layup, Mills burst inside, and Aldridge slammed into a 2+1 again. Frozen at 48.2 seconds, the Nets blasted out an 11-0 run to overtake the scoreline.

If you count the final struggle, the Nets bombed 16 points, 9 boards and 4 assists on 5-of-9 shooting in 5 minutes and 33 seconds, while Philadelphia scored 1 point on 9-of-0 shooting, and was blasted out of a 16-1 climax. According to the data model, at 5 minutes and 32 seconds, Philadelphia has a 94.7% probability of winning, but tragedy still occurs. In the whole game, the Nets only won the last 48.2 seconds, but it was only these 48.2 seconds that affected the outcome of the game.

In the final quarter, bench superstar Ade scored 13 points and 4 boards on 5-of-5 shooting, becoming the Nets' reversal hero. In the whole game, he shot 10 of 12 and got 23 points, 5 boards and 2 blocks, still shining. Mills, on 4-of-5 shooting and 3-of-3 from three-point range, is the best shooter. In two games of the new season, Mills' three-pointers of 10-of-10 shooting are really crazy.
